What Causes Dizziness, Weakness In The Legs And Palpitations?

All of the sudden, my 18 year old son felt extreme dizziness, weakness in his legs and a racing heart. He was just sitting on the couch, filling out applications for college scholarships. He has felt similar, but not as severe symptoms in the past, usually associated with periods of exercise outside in the heat. Any idea what may be the cause?
